26. The city of Detroit has high unemployment. The automobile industry in Detroit has suffered
from global competition and has moved much of the remaining production out of Detroit.
The population of the city has fallen from a high of 1,850,000 in 1950 to 701,000 in 2013. Some
of the highest crime rates in the United States are now those of Detroit, and huge areas of the city
are in a state of severe urban decay. The police force and fire service do not have enough money
to pay for staff and equipment such as fully operational vehicles. In 2013, Detroit filed
the largest municipal bankruptcy case in U.S. history.
How does unemployment affect the income of city? Describe how unemployment might lead to
city bankruptcy.
